Are you thinking of starting a social enterprise? It seems more and more social enterprises are being created these days. Unfortunately, many of these social enterprises fail in their first years do to lack of practical business knowledge and a lack of funding.
Some social enterprises exist soley for the sake of helping out other social enterprises. A good example of this is the Social Enterprise Alliance. They exist to hook start-ups with inspiration and knowledge to help them start a successful social enterprise. This can be very helpful for people looking for mentors with knowledge and experience.
